Disability shower installation services involve customizing shower setups to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or physical disabilities. These services typically include the installation of accessible features such as low-threshold or walk-in showers,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and adjustable shower heads. The goal is to create a safer, more functional bathing environment that reduces the risk of slips and falls while providing ease of use for individuals with limited mobility. Professional installers ensure that these modifications meet specific safety and accessibility standards, making daily routines more manageable.
This service addresses common problems faced by those with mobility impairments, including difficulty entering or exiting traditional showers, maintaining stability during bathing, and navigating cramped or unsafe shower spaces. By installing accessible features, these modifications help prevent accidents and injuries, promoting independence and confidence for users. Additionally, disability shower installations can ease the burden on caregivers by providing safer, more manageable bathing options that reduce the need for assistance and improve overall safety within the home.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in White Lake,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models may be closer to the lower end, while custom designs can increase expenses.
Material Expenses - The price of materials for a disability shower can vary from $300 to $2,000. Options like accessible shower pans, grab bars, and non-slip flooring influence the overall material costs.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for installing a disability shower generally fall between $500 and $2,500. The total depends on the project's scope, existing plumbing, and accessibility modifications needed.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as plumbing upgrades or structural modifications may add $200 to $1,000 or more. These costs vary based on the specific requirements of the installation site.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a disability-friendly shower? Installing a disability-friendly shower can improve safety, accessibility, and independence for individuals with mobility challenges.
What features might be included in a disability shower installation? Features often include low-threshold entry, grab bars, seating, and non-slip surfaces to enhance safety and convenience.
How long does a typical disability shower installation take? The duration varies depending on the complexity of the project, but most installations can be completed within a day or two.
Are there different types of disability showers available? Yes, options include walk-in showers, roll-in showers, and seated showers, tailored to different mobility needs.
